Total net attendance rate, lower secondary, both sexes in Honduras
Honduras: Total net attendance rate, lower secondary, both sexes was 76.0% in 2024. ▬ Flat
Total net attendance rate, lower secondary, both sexes in Honduras, 2001–2024
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
The most recent figure for total net attendance rate, lower secondary, both sexes in Honduras is 76.0%, measured in 2024.
The figure is up 3.1% on the previous year and up 3.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, total net attendance rate, lower secondary, both sexes in Honduras peaked at 79.4% in 2010 and was at its lowest, 69.1%, in 2013.
That places Honduras 27th out of 36 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
Total net attendance rate, lower secondary, both sexes in Honduras,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 | 74.9% | — |
| 2004 | 77.3% | +3.2% |
| 2005 | 77.7% | +0.5% |
| 2009 | 77.9% | +0.3% |
| 2010 | 79.4% | +1.9% |
| 2011 | 69.5% | -12.5% |
| 2012 | 76.8% | +10.5% |
| 2013 | 69.1% | -10.0% |
| 2014 | 73.7% | +6.7% |
| 2015 | 77.9% | +5.7% |
| 2016 | 76.7% | -1.5% |
| 2018 | 73.1% | -4.7% |
| 2019 | 70.5% | -3.5% |
| 2023 | 73.7% | +4.5% |
| 2024 | 76.0% | +3.1% |
